Output 3d7905de8f7364d2ebb204d1213c62de6c1a7ba7f95cf59d4c3741666ab5776b:0

value
5442936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59048e23150b1841447523114447d4e42c58a5f OP_EQUAL
address
3KhdtQoNXhefscYxtDYnCHh5tJ6uNLNFKw
transaction
3d7905de8f7364d2ebb204d1213c62de6c1a7ba7f95cf59d4c3741666ab5776b
spent
true